Diversification describes the tactical technique that many financiers use to minimize risk, by spreading out financial investments across a variety of properties, sectors or areas. The main point in this strategy is to not rely entirely on one type of investment for financial success, but to protect oneself from the impacts of losses if one financial investment does not carry out too well. While the diversification strategy is extremely famous, it is important to keep in mind that it does not get rid of risk exclusively, nevertheless it is favoured for substantially lowering the volatility of a portfolio. Among the most crucial financial concepts to know is the time value of money (TVM) principle. This concept asserts that a sum of money has higher worth today that the same amount in the future due it's possible to generate returns with time. Understanding this is vital for both personal and corporate financial preparation since it helps to identify the present and future worth . of money. One of the key financial terms and concepts that are important for the process of investing is the relationship concerning risk and return. This describes the principle that there is an increase in possible returns where there is an increase in risk. It is important to understand that all investments carry some degree of risk, maybe through losing money or not obtaining the expected return. For instance, buying a new start up is considered to be high risk due to the prospect of failure but simultaneously it has the potential for considerably higher reward if prosperous.
